Traveler’s Notes . . .

Matching a service long offered by Aloha Airlines, Hawaiian Airlines will begin installing first-class cabins on inter-island flights in February; it already has them on flights from the mainland. On March 12, Hawaiian will also begin flying nonstop daily LAX-Maui, and on March 13, LAX-Maui-Kona three times a week. Round-trip fares for both routes begin at $439. Reservations: tel. (800) 367-5320. . . . All U.S. airlines, and 91% of international flights to and from the U.S., now ban smoking, the Department of Transportation reported. The latest addition is Aeromexico, which banned smoking on all flights except those to South America and Europe.
